Welcome Guest ( Log In | Register )


Important

The forums will be closing permanently the weekend of March 15th. Please see the notice in the announcements forum for details.

 
Crashinfo From Vdub 1.5.2, Virtualdub problem or other problem?
« Next Oldest | Next Newest » Track this topic | Email this topic | Print this topic
cardento
Posted: May 2 2003, 10:55 PM


Unregistered









Hi. This is the crashinfo i got trying decode: divx 5.0.2 2 pass-first pass on an athlon xp1700, 256mb DDR, win98:

VirtualDub crash report -- build 16189 (release)
--------------------------------------

Disassembly:
03f36c60: 0a00 or al, [eax]
03f36c62: 008bbef40000 add [ebx+f4be], cl
03f36c68: 00b873b2e745 add [eax+45e7b273], bh
03f36c6e: f7df neg edi
03f36c70: 03f9 add edi, ecx
03f36c72: f7ef imul eax, edi
03f36c74: b873b2e745 mov eax, 45e7b273
03f36c79: c1ff1f sar edi, 1f
03f36c7c: c1fa0d sar edx, 0d
03f36c7f: 2bd7 sub edx, edi
03f36c81: 8955ec mov [ebp-14], edx
03f36c84: f7e9 imul eax, ecx
03f36c86: 8bc1 mov eax, ecx
03f36c88: 8b7dec mov edi, [ebp-14]
03f36c8b: c1fa0d sar edx, 0d
03f36c8e: c1f81f sar eax, 1f
03f36c91: 2bd0 sub edx, eax
03f36c93: 69c230750000 imul eax, edx, 00007530
03f36c99: f7d8 neg eax
03f36c9b: 03c1 add eax, ecx
03f36c9d: 85ff test edi, edi
03f36c9f: 0f848e000000 jz 03f36d33
03f36ca5: 8d57ff lea edx, [edi-01]
03f36ca8: 85ff test edi, edi
03f36caa: 0f8483000000 jz 03f36d33
03f36cb0: 8945dc mov [ebp-24], eax
03f36cb3: 894de4 mov [ebp-1c], ecx
03f36cb6: 8975e0 mov [ebp-20], esi
03f36cb9: 8db42600000000 lea esi, [esi+00]
03f36cc0: 8b33 mov esi, [ebx]
03f36cc2: 8a4b08 mov cl, [ebx+08]
03f36cc5: b880000000 mov eax, 00000080
03f36cca: d3f8 sar eax, cl
03f36ccc: 83c2ff add edx, ff
03f36ccf: 0806 or [esi], al
03f36cd1: 0fb64308 movzx eax, byte ptr [ebx+08]
03f36cd5: 83c001 add eax, 01
03f36cd8: 0fb6c0 movzx eax, al
03f36cdb: 83f808 cmp eax, 08
03f36cde: 7c30 jl 03f36d10
03f36ce0: 8bf0 mov esi, eax
03f36ce2: c1fe02 sar esi, 02
03f36ce5: c1ee1d shr esi, 1d
03f36ce8: 03f0 add esi, eax
03f36cea: c1fe03 sar esi, 03
03f36ced: 0333 add esi, [ebx]
03f36cef: 8933 mov [ebx], esi
03f36cf1: 2407 and al, 07
03f36cf3: 884308 mov [ebx+08], al
03f36cf6: c7460100000000 mov dword ptr [esi+01], 00000000 <-- FAULT
03f36cfd: 0fb64308 movzx eax, byte ptr [ebx+08]
03f36d01: eb10 jmp 03f36d13
03f36d03: 8db600000000 lea esi, [esi+00]
03f36d09: 8dbc2700000000 lea edi, [edi+00]
03f36d10: 884308 mov [ebx+08], al
03f36d13: 85c0 test eax, eax
03f36d15: 7505 jnz 03f36d1c
03f36d17: 8b03 mov eax, [ebx]
03f36d19: c60000 mov byte ptr [eax], 00
03f36d1c: 83faff cmp edx, ff
03f36d1f: 759f jnz 03f36cc0
03f36d21: 8b45dc mov eax, [ebp-24]
03f36d24: 8b4de4 mov ecx, [ebp-1c]
03f36d27: 8b75e0 mov esi, [ebp-20]
03f36d2a: 8b9688010000 mov edx, [esi+188]
03f36d30: 8955e8 mov [ebp-18], edx
03f36d33: 8b55e8 mov edx, [ebp-18]
03f36d36: 83fa02 cmp edx, 02
03f36d39: 7414 jz 03f36d4f
03f36d3b: 8b96f4000000 mov edx, [esi+f4]
03f36d41: 8996f8000000 mov [esi+f8], edx
03f36d47: 2bc8 sub ecx, eax
03f36d49: 898ef4000000 mov [esi+f4], ecx
03f36d4f: c785bcfeffff00 mov dword ptr [ebp-144], 00000000
000000
03f36d59: 899db8feffff mov [ebp-148], ebx
03f36d5f: 89 db 89

Windows 4.10 (Windows 98 build 2222) [ A ]

EAX = 00000000
EBX = 04f8f7a4
ECX = 00b3fe07
EDX = ff94d170
EBP = 04f8d8dc
DS:ESI = 016f:00a7dffc
ES:EDI = 016f:fffee8af
SS:ESP = 016f:04f8d774
CS:EIP = 0167:03f36cf6
FS = 11af
GS = 0000
EFLAGS = 00210246

MM0 = 0000000000000000
MM1 = 0000000000000126
MM2 = 0000000000000008
MM3 = 000000000000000d
MM4 = 1717161617171818
MM5 = 0000000000000000
MM6 = 9998000000000000
MM7 = b3fe200000000000

Crash reason: Access Violation

Crash context:
An out-of-bounds memory access (access violation) occurred in module 'DIVX'...

...while compressing frame 9830 from 83789000 to 009a9d10 (VideoSequenceCompressor.cpp:359)...

...while running thread "Processing" (thread.cpp:94).

Thread traces:

Thread ffe2ae89 (Main thread)
C:\p4root\dev\VirtualDub\source\Init.cpp(265)
C:\p4root\dev\VirtualDub\source\Init.cpp(284)
C:\p4root\dev\VirtualDub\source\Init.cpp(302)
C:\p4root\dev\VirtualDub\source\Init.cpp(365)
C:\p4root\dev\VirtualDub\source\Main.cpp(206)
C:\p4root\dev\VirtualDub\source\Main.cpp(229)
C:\p4root\dev\VirtualDub\source\FilterSystem.cpp(424)
Thread ffe37379 (FastWriteStream)
Thread ffe37439 (Processing)
C:\p4root\dev\VirtualDub\source\Dub.cpp(3322)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2974)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2979)
C:\p4root\dev\VirtualDub\source\VideoSequenceCompressor.cpp(357)
C:\p4root\dev\VirtualDub\source\VideoSequenceCompressor.cpp(372)
C:\p4root\dev\VirtualDub\source\Dub.cpp(3137)
C:\p4root\dev\VirtualDub\source\Dub.cpp(3322)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2974)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2979)
C:\p4root\dev\VirtualDub\source\VideoSequenceCompressor.cpp(357)
C:\p4root\dev\VirtualDub\source\VideoSequenceCompressor.cpp(372)
C:\p4root\dev\VirtualDub\source\Dub.cpp(3137)
C:\p4root\dev\VirtualDub\source\Dub.cpp(3322)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2974)
C:\p4root\dev\VirtualDub\source\Dub.cpp(2979)
C:\p4root\dev\VirtualDub\source\VideoSequenceCompressor.cpp(357)
Thread ffe376b5 (Dub-I/O)

Thread call stack:03f36cf6: DIVX.DLL!encore [03ef0000+172c0+2fa36]
03f17a39: DIVX.DLL!encore [03ef0000+172c0+10779]
03f0b403: DIVX.DLL!encore [03ef0000+172c0+4143]
03f0b41d: DIVX.DLL!encore [03ef0000+172c0+415d]
03f33675: DIVX.DLL!encore [03ef0000+172c0+2c3b5]
03f3339d: DIVX.DLL!encore [03ef0000+172c0+2c0dd]
03f41b41: DIVX.DLL!encore [03ef0000+172c0+3a881]
03f41aa8: DIVX.DLL!encore [03ef0000+172c0+3a7e8]
03f41acb: DIVX.DLL!encore [03ef0000+172c0+3a80b]
03f31706: DIVX.DLL!encore [03ef0000+172c0+2a446]
03f182e7: DIVX.DLL!encore [03ef0000+172c0+11027]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f80042: DIVX.DLL!decore [03ef0000+51e30+3e212]
03f7b6b0: DIVX.DLL!decore [03ef0000+51e30+39880]
03f79c13: DIVX.DLL!decore [03ef0000+51e30+37de3]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f80042: DIVX.DLL!decore [03ef0000+51e30+3e212]
03f7b6b0: DIVX.DLL!decore [03ef0000+51e30+39880]
03f79c13: DIVX.DLL!decore [03ef0000+51e30+37de3]
04f8e328: 04f8e328
03f0feb1: DIVX.DLL!encore [03ef0000+172c0+8bf1]
03f1134d: DIVX.DLL!encore [03ef0000+172c0+a08d]
bff7b77b: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+11bd]
bff7b796: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+11d8]
bff712c5: KERNEL32.DLL!000012c5
bff741f7: KERNEL32.DLL!ThunkConnect32 [bff70000+2ebe+1339]
bff7b84e: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+1290]
bff8c806: KERNEL32.DLL!TlsAlloc [bff70000+1c5f2+214]
03f818fb: DIVX.DLL!decore [03ef0000+51e30+3facb]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f0a2f4: DIVX.DLL!encore [03ef0000+172c0+3034]
03f7b6b0: DIVX.DLL!decore [03ef0000+51e30+39880]
03f7afb8: DIVX.DLL!decore [03ef0000+51e30+39188]
03f0a2f4: DIVX.DLL!encore [03ef0000+172c0+3034]
bff7b796: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+11d8]
bff741f7: KERNEL32.DLL!ThunkConnect32 [bff70000+2ebe+1339]
bff7b84e: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+1290]
bff75f49: KERNEL32.DLL!GetFileType [bff70000+5881+6c8]
03f80413: DIVX.DLL!decore [03ef0000+51e30+3e5e3]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f841fa: DIVX.DLL!decore [03ef0000+51e30+423ca]
03f802c1: DIVX.DLL!decore [03ef0000+51e30+3e491]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f841fa: DIVX.DLL!decore [03ef0000+51e30+423ca]
03f802c1: DIVX.DLL!decore [03ef0000+51e30+3e491]
03f7c72a: DIVX.DLL!decore [03ef0000+51e30+3a8fa]
03f7cf74: DIVX.DLL!decore [03ef0000+51e30+3b144]
03f7c983: DIVX.DLL!decore [03ef0000+51e30+3ab53]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
03f7a9fc: DIVX.DLL!decore [03ef0000+51e30+38bcc]
03f0568d: DIVX.DLL!NotifyAudio [03ef0000+e5a0+70ed]
03f0738f: DIVX.DLL!encore [03ef0000+172c0+cf]
03ef9736: DIVX.DLL!DriverProc [03ef0000+8420+1316]
bff76849: KERNEL32.DLL!FindClose [bff70000+64c0+389]
bff76715: KERNEL32.DLL!FindClose [bff70000+64c0+255]
bff8805e: KERNEL32.DLL!VirtualQueryEx [bff70000+152a3+2dbb]
bff9d9ca: KERNEL32.DLL!IsBadStringPtrW [bff70000+2d952+78]
bff9da4b: KERNEL32.DLL!IsBadStringPtrW [bff70000+2d952+f9]
bff7a3a0: KERNEL32.DLL!GetDateFormatA [bff70000+7f6f+2431]
03ef867c: DIVX.DLL!DriverProc [03ef0000+8420+25c]
bff7a567: KERNEL32.DLL!GetDateFormatA [bff70000+7f6f+25f8]
7960199a: MSVFW32.DLL!ICSendMessage [79600000+18fc+9e]
79601a31: MSVFW32.DLL!ICCompress [79600000+19cf+62]
0048755c: VideoSequenceCompressor::packFrame()
0046a38e: Dubber::WriteVideoFrame()
bff7b796: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+11d8]
bff7b828: KERNEL32.DLL!IsBadHugeWritePtr [bff70000+a5be+126a]
bff7b9c5: KERNEL32.DLL!LeaveCriticalSection [bff70000+b9b2+13]
00460a46: AVIPipe::getReadBuffer()
0046ae22: Dubber::ThreadRun()
004a29cb: VDThread::StaticThreadStart()
004add7a: _threadstartex@4()
bff88f20: KERNEL32.DLL!HeapCreate [bff70000+18bf2+32e]
bff869ef: KERNEL32.DLL!VirtualQueryEx [bff70000+152a3+174c]

-- End of report

what kind of error is this?
Thanks
 
  Top
1 User(s) are reading this topic (1 Guests and 0 Anonymous Users)
0 Members:
0 replies since May 2 2003, 10:55 PM Track this topic | Email this topic | Print this topic

<< Back to Testing / Bug Reports